Utilizing Bluetooth Beacons
Bluetooth beacons are small, low-energy devices that transmit radio signals to nearby smartphones and other compatible gadgets. These signals can be utilized to perform a wide array of tasks, revolutionizing various industries and aspects of daily life. From enhancing the purchasing experience to streamlining supply chain management, beacons offer innovative solutions to real-world problems.
One compelling application lies in location-based services. Beacons can guide shoppers through large complexes, providing them with directions to specific departments or items. This not only enhances the user experience but also increases effectiveness by reducing exploration.
- Another noteworthy application is in the realm of promotional campaigns. Beacons can deliver personalized promotions to individuals based on their location and preferences. This allows businesses to connect with customers in a more personalized way, boosting sales revenue.
- Furthermore, beacons can play a crucial role in inventory management. By tracking the location of goods in real time, businesses can optimize their operations and reduce theft. This is particularly valuable in sectors such as healthcare, where accurate asset tracking is essential for efficiency.
